E-Bike Motor Error Code
The display shows a numbered or lettered fault code instead of normal riding info.
What's happening
Instead of speed and battery level, the display shows an error code — most systems use these to flag a specific fault it's detected.
Likely causes
- •A temporary sensor glitch, often cleared by a restart
- •A loose cable connector somewhere in the system
- •A genuine fault in the motor or controller
What to do
Turn the system off and on again first — many codes clear themselves. If it persists, note the code and have it checked rather than guessing.
